Findlay Ecology Services

Blakelaw Cottages TD58PB Kelso , KELSO, United Kingdom United Kingdom
  • Profile: Findlay Ecology Services is a Industrial Services company located at Kelso , KELSO,, United Kingdom United Kingdom, address is Blakelaw Cottages, Kelso , KELSO, TD58PB UK, postcode is TD58PB, you can contact Findlay Ecology Services by phone 441573430302
Please share as much information as you can about Findlay Ecology Services so other users can benefit from your comment.